Transaction 5a624734b9509c43c2f5dc5d4a8f1b4129ed066a999a651e8b8816e0f9a2969f

3 Input
1 Outputs
  • 5a624734b9509c43c2f5dc5d4a8f1b4129ed066a999a651e8b8816e0f9a2969f:0
  • value  8485540
    address  16iUiFaZTpw8GFCa6cR9ZtBpCTKKqMtUYh